    Re: Did you get photo gear for Christmas?

    Hey Janie

    I think your CS means "Cross Screen." If it's a Quantaray, it's definitely cross screen (I used to sell them) That's a star filter. It should say 4x or 6x on it, which is the number of tines your stars will have when you shoot a pin light source like candles or headlights with it.
